Equipment
Practice gear can be purchased at any local sports store, our partner Champion Pools, or online at Swim Outlet. Our team earns a small percentage for anything you purchase at Swim Outlet.
- Two Suits – 1 for practice and 1 for meets (at a minimum)
- Practice suit – any competitive suit, but no rec suits, boardshorts etc. Many swimmers have a few suits for practice although 1 will be fine for most swimmers. For boys/men, choose jammers or brief style suit. For girls/women, one-piece competition suit. For 9-18 age group, drag suit optional. Please ask a coach if they recommend a drag suit for your swimmer.
- Team suit (Optional, for Meets) – See below
- Goggles
- Please ensure to buy high-quality, competitive goggles. Avoid store brand goggles (labeled “competitive”; brands to look for: Speedo, Tyr)
- Cap
- For all swimmers with hair below hairline.
- A team cap is given to each swimmer as part of registration. If it is lost or breaks, additional caps are available for purchase. Some swimmers find it best to have one cap for practice and another for meets.
- Towel, sunscreen, water bottle
- Short-Blade Fins and Pull Buoy - required for ages 9-18
- Closed-toed shoes for dryland activities
